    Lower Back Disc Bulges - The 8 Best Exercises

    A disk bulge or herniated disc occurs when some of the soft jelly in the centre of the disc slips out past the tough exterior. Up to 80% of individuals will suffer from an episode of back pain during their lifetime, currently Low back pain accounts for 11% of the total disability of the UK population and disc bulges/herniation is frequently the underlying cause.
